Overview
The hammer mill glass crusher machine is a heavy-duty piece of equipment specifically designed for crushing various types of waste glass. It is widely used in glass recycling, resource recovery, construction waste treatment, and automotive glass recycling. This equipment uses high-speed rotating hammers to impact and crush the glass, boasting high crushing efficiency, uniform output, and strong adaptability. It is one of the core pieces of equipment in glass recycling production lines.

It can be used as primary or secondary crushing equipment in glass recycling production lines. Hammer Mill Glass Crusher Equipment Structure Features
- Heavy-duty hammer design: The hammers are made of high wear-resistant alloy material, offering strong impact resistance and long service life, suitable for long-term operation with high-hardness glass.
- Enclosed crushing chamber: Effectively controls glass splashing, improves operational safety, and facilitates connection to dust collection systems.
- Stable frame structure: Made of thickened steel plates, resulting in low vibration during operation, suitable for high-intensity continuous production.
- Adjustable output particle size: The output particle size can be adjusted through sieve plates or structural adjustments to meet the needs of different recycling processes.
- Easy maintenance design: Key wear parts are easy to replace, reducing downtime for maintenance.
